What will the Senior Accountant do?
The Senior Accountant will perform a variety of accounting activities and assist with special accounting projects related to the fast-paced growth of the business. This includes the monthly GL close process, preparing & recording journal entries, reconciliations, analytical research, audit requests, and Microsoft Dynamics general ledger activities. Strong analytical skills are a must. The role may also include various Special Projects which requires communication and collaboration with other teams and or team members
- Participates in the month-end close process and support monthly close activities, including calculating and processing monthly accrual and deferred expense journal entries and performing a detailed level review of operating results and statistics.
- Performs & reviews account reconciliations and journal entries to ensure accuracy and validity of accounting transactions and company books and records.
- Performs allocation of costs between various business units
- Performs special projects as assigned by management including design and implementation of internal financial reporting, identifying process improvement opportunities, and suggesting/implementing potential solutions.
- Responds to internal and external auditor requests for support documentation.
- Supports effective operation of company internal controls.
- Application of GAAP, internal accounting procedures and best practices in support of structured financial control environment.
- Active involvement in ongoing ERP system implementation and assists in resolution of accounting system-related issues.
